Your SlideShare is downloading. ×
Bygg bro mellom ArcGIS-plattformen og dine fme-prosjekter - Esri norsk BK 2014
Upcoming SlideShare
Loading in...5
×

Thanks for flagging this SlideShare!

Oops! An error has occurred.

×

Introducing the official SlideShare app

Stunning, full-screen experience for iPhone and Android

Text the download link to your phone

Standard text messaging rates apply

Bygg bro mellom ArcGIS-plattformen og dine fme-prosjekter - Esri norsk BK 2014

102
views

Published on

Foredraget vil gi en kort introduksjon til FME fra Safe Software og en grundig gjennomgang av nyheter og forbedringer i FME 2014. Deretter lærer du hvordan du ved hjelp av Data Interoperability …

Foredraget vil gi en kort introduksjon til FME fra Safe Software og en grundig gjennomgang av nyheter og forbedringer i FME 2014. Deretter lærer du hvordan du ved hjelp av Data Interoperability Extension for ArcGIS kan bruke dine FME-prosjekter direkte i ArcGIS for desktop og ArcGIS for server.

Published in: Technology

0 Comments
0 Likes
Statistics
Notes
  • Be the first to comment

  • Be the first to like this

No Downloads
Views
Total Views
102
On Slideshare
0
From Embeds
0
Number of Embeds
1
Actions
Shares
0
Downloads
8
Comments
0
Likes
0
Embeds 0
No embeds

Report content
Flagged as inappropriate Flag as inappropriate
Flag as inappropriate

Select your reason for flagging this presentation as inappropriate.

Cancel
No notes for slide

Transcript

  • 1. Bygg bro mellom ArcGIS – plattformen og dine FME-prosjekter ArcGIS Torgrim Høydahl og Anders Hveem Malum Geodata AS
  • 2. Hva skal vi snakke om? • Introduksjon til FME • Integrasjon mellom FME og ArcGIS • Noe av det som er nytt i FME Desktop 2014?
  • 3. Hvorfor finnes FME? • Datainteroperabilitet • Hindringer • Datatyper • Dataformater
  • 4. Hva er den «vanlige» løsningen • Standarder • Tradisjonelle konverteringsmuligheter
  • 5. Hva er FME? • Feature Manipulation Engine fra Safe Software • Strømlinjeforme konvertering av romlige data • ETL verktøy • Extract (trekke ut) • Transform (endre) • Load (laste inn)
  • 6. Hva kan FME brukes til? • Datakonvertering • Datatransformering • Deling av data • Dataintegrasjon • Datavalidering
  • 7. Hvordan fungerer FME? • Sentralisert • Semantisk • Transformerende
  • 8. FME Desktop – komponenter • Workbench • Data Inspector • Quick translator
  • 9. FME Desktop – komponenter • Vi skal se litt nærmere på Workbench
  • 10. FME Desktop – komponenter • Vi skal se litt nærmere på Data Inspector
  • 11. Datatransformering • Hva kan transformeres? • Struktur • Innhold
  • 12. Transformers • FME Workbench objekter som transformerer elementer/features • 400+ • Hvordan velge?
  • 13. ESRI formatstøtte i FME (avhenger av lisensnivå)
  • 14. Lese og skrive geodatabaser (vektorbaser) i FME • Mange ulike readers/writers • For vektordata – – – – – – Esri Geodatabase (Personal Geodatabase) Esri Geodatabase (File Geodatabase ArcObjects) Esri Geodatabase (File Geodatabase API) Esri Geodatabase (XML Workspace Document) Esri Geodatabase (ArcSDE Geodb) Esri ArcSDE (SDE30) • Mer informasjon: http://fme.ly/1967
  • 15. For filgeodatabaser • Esri Geodatabase (File Geodatabase ArcObjects) – Okkuperer en ArcGIS – lisens – Leser og skriver alt av vektordata – Støtter subtyper, domener, metadata, oppdatering • Esri Geodatabase (File Geodatabase API) – Bruker ikke ArcGIS-lisens, krever ikke spesielle bibliotek installert – Støtter linje, polygon, punkt og multipunkt, subtyper og domener – Begrenset støtte for en del objekter, blant annet multipatch og dimensions.
  • 16. Feature datasett i FME 1 • Hva er et feature datasett – En måte å gruppere ulike tabeller/feature klasser på – Må ha samme koordinatsystem – Terreng, nettverk, topologi etc • I FME – 2 ulike måter å angi feature datasett på.
  • 17. Feature datasett i FME 2
  • 18. Feature datasett i FME 3
  • 19. Feature datasett i FME 4
  • 20. Domener og subtyper i FME • Definisjon på domene i geodatabase: – Et sett med regler som definerer lovlige verdier for en attributt. • To typer domener: – Coded domains – gyldige verdier – Range domains – et spenn med gyldige verdier • Domener i en geodatabase gjelder for hele basen.
  • 21. Domener i FME - lesere
  • 22. Skriving med domener i FME • Tre mulige scenarier: – Skrive til en eksisterende tabell og bruke et eksisterende domene – Skrive til en ny tabell og bruke et eksisterende domene – Skrive til en ny tabell og bruke et nytt domene
  • 23. Eksisterende tabell med eksisterende domene • Du trenger ikke gjøre noe spesielt i FME
  • 24. Ny tabell og eksisterende domene • For å få dette til å fungere, settes aktuell attributt-type til «coded_domain»:
  • 25. Ny tabell og eksisterende domene • Domenenavnet (som allerede er definert i geodatabasen) legges inn:
  • 26. Ny tabell og nytt domene • Anbefaling fra SAFE: bruk ArcGIS til dette, særlig ved kombinasjon av subtyper og domener. • Men det er også mulig direkte i FME:
  • 27. Validere objekter som skrives til geodatabasen mot domeneverdier
  • 28. Subtyper i FME • En subtype er en undergruppe av objekter i en bestemt feature klasse. Det brukes som et alternativ til å lage mange featureklasser
  • 29. Subtyper i FME • Skriving av data og subtyper: – Skrive til en tabell som allerede har subtyper definert. – Skrive til en ny tabell og opprette subtyper i denne.
  • 30. Nye subtyper i FME 1 • Som for domener: SAFE anbefaler at man bruker ArcGIS til å lage og definere subtyper, og deretter bare angir subtypekoden i FME. • I FME: – Definer en attributt som skal inneholde subtypekodene. – Gi den type «subtype» eller «subtype_codes»:
  • 31. Nye subtyper i FME 2 • «subtype»: FME lager en unik kode for hver innkommende verdi. • «subtype_codes»: Du har full kontroll over innkommende koder og beskrivelsen av disse.
  • 32. Integrere FME og ArcGIS • Data Interoperability Extension: – – – – 110 ulike format Quick import og Quick Export Workbench Geoprosessering • Fullverdig FME-lisens: – FME Extension for ArcGIS
  • 33. Integrere FME og ArcGIS • Med fullverdig FME-lisens: – FME og ArcGIS kan integreres. – For å aktivere FME Extension i ArcGIS:
  • 34. ETL-tools • Spatial ETL – tools – Spatial ETL – tools er egentlig bare et FME workbench prosjekt som kjører i ArcGIS. – Du oppretter ETL – tools i FME Workbench. – For å lage et nytt ETL-tool:
  • 35. Eksempel på bruk av ETL-tools • DEMO: – Opprette et nytt ETL-tool – Noen eksempler fra Skedsmo kommune: • Etablere filgeodatabase for reguleringsplanforslag levert på SOSI-format • Klippe ut utgåtte plandata fra SDE-database innenfor omrisset til en ny reguleringsplan • Hvordan kombinere ETL-tools og pythonscripts i en modell
  • 36. DEMO
  • 37. Mer informasjon • Ny til FME? www.safe.com/fme/getting-started • Startup/Shutdown scripts: http://bit.ly/1eyGAdk • http://fmepedia.safe.com/ • Nytt i FME 2014: http://bit.ly/1eyHlTH
  • 38. • FME Desktop kurs: 17-18 mars, 21-22 mai http://bit.ly/1g2ZuYz • Bare spør: torgrim.hoydahl@geodata.no, Anders.HveemMalum@geodata.no Lær mer hos oss!